taste-maker


  • n  someone who popularizes a new fashion

  • And the fortunes of the likes of Ralph Lauren, Tommy Hilfiger and Timberland over the past decade are testimony to the power of hip-hop as American taste-maker.
  • As the mainstream media's anointed nerd taste-maker, he has a fracking responsibility to at least toe-dip in major sci-fi developments, by the gods.
